China: Shares higher in morning trade

Published Tue, Feb 3, 2015 · 01:54 AM

[SHANGHAI] Chinese shares were higher in morning trade Tuesday, as financial and railway firms rebounded from losses the previous day, dealers said.

The benchmark Shanghai Composite Index gained 1.04 per cent, or 32.45 points, to 3,160.75.

The Shenzhen Composite Index, which tracks stocks on China's second exchange, rose 0.73 per cent, or 10.91 points, to 1,513.80.
